Hi team,

Before I hand off the 3.2 release, please note the humidity sensor drift reported on Verdana controllers in the Elmbrook trial site. Drift exceeds 4% after roughly ten days of continuous operation; firmware 3.2.1 adds an automatic recalibration cycle every 72 hours. Support should advise growers to install 3.2.1 and trigger a manual recalibration once. The hotfix bundle must be verified before distribution, so I'm including the signing key used for the 3.2.1 packages below.

release key, fahof-yagap: bky3_m5d

**Action item PM-47.3:** The Brackenkit outage stemmed from an unpinned minor release of the shared component library, which introduced a breaking prop rename. Future maintainers must pin exact versions in all consuming apps, cut changelog entries for every release, and reserve minor bumps for strictly additive changes. The versioning policy, exceptions process, and release checklist are documented on the following internal page.

runbook for yadup-fahif: https://jira.qorvelcorp.internal/spaces/spaces/spaces/b46212397071

Welcome aboard, plugin folks! Quick heads-up on report exports in Glimmerdeck: all timestamps are stored in UTC, but exports render in the workspace's configured timezone, not the viewer's. If your plugin injects rows, pass UTC and let the renderer convert — don't pre-localize, or you'll get double-shifted times. DST edges are handled by the core, so resist the urge to be clever. Questions or weird edge cases? Reach the platform team here.

escalation mailbox, bagef-bagag: oliax.drumir.jorath@crelvolabs.test